Sunday, October 26, 2008 at 10:57PM The Fat Lady Doesn't Sing: Travolta Won't Make 'Hairspray' Sequel
They've decided to make a sequel to
Hairspray, but you can bet
John Travolta
won't be involved.
The idea to continue the story has gained traction ever
since the movie was released to good reviews and better business last summer,
with an announcement about
the sequel following a few months ago. Travolta
recently told Australia's Sunday Herald Sun (via
Moviehole) that we won't
see him as Edna Turnblad again.

"I think once is enough. I did it and I did it well but I'm not a big sequel guy," remarked the star of the sequels Be Cool and Staying Alive.
